Class 2011 Oyster Scald and Pig Roast
The class of 2011 (the best class ever) will be hosting a Oyster Scald and Pig Roast on November 6th to raise money for traditional class activities. You have from now until Friday to buy tickets for 25$ for this exclusive event. Tickets will be sold in the Campus Center, or you can contact one of the class officers like Charles Onwuche to get one.

Night of Terror
I went to the White Room on Sunday to check out the 3 Act Night of Terror performance. The first two acts were entertaining and funny, and had vampires and demons. Max Heaton's performance of Edgard Allen Poe's The Telltale Heart was just phenomenal, and definitely the highlight of the show. Jess O'Rear and some other guy gave a really convincing performance of seeing demons.
EDIT: Kiki Possick Directed the first two, and Pete Lance directed the last one.
Speaking of the White Room, I feel like it's one of those things that is really college-y. Like, low budget performances that are funded by donations and selling candy, with hit or miss shows. It was really entertaining.
